Des Moines, IA Wed, Jul 30, 2008 USDA Market News
Upper Midwest Organic Grain & Feedstuffs Report (Bi-Weekly)
Weighted Average Report for the Week Ending 07/26/08
Compared to two weeks ago, organic grain and feedstuff prices were steady
to weaker on moderate demand and offerings. The corn and soybean crops
have seen much improvement over the weeks with the warmer weather and
timely rains. Some areas thought have seen some wind damage from recent
storms. South Dakota's conventional spring wheat harvest is behind due
to rain. For the week ending July 27, the USDA shows that very little
spring wheat has been harvested, compared to 30 percent a year ago and
26 percent for the five year average. Winter wheat harvest is behind too.
National oat harvest is lagging too with only 18 percent completed this
week, compared to 41 percent last year. Several tons of wheat mids sold
during the period from $280 to $300 per ton. A few new crop corn sales
from $10.50 to $11.00 per bushel. Monthly and second quarter average
prices located below. All prices FOB the farm and negotiated spot
market.
